Ingredients
The ingredients needed to make Crockpot Corn Chowder:
Prepare 2 can evaporated milk
Prepare 2 can creamed style corn
Prepare 1 stick butter
Make ready 1 small onion (or onion bits)
Take 1 salt and pepper to taste
Prepare 1 cooked bacon or real bacon bits
Take 3/4 of a 5lb bag of potatoes
Make ready 1/2 cup regular milk
Take 1 can regular corn (or bag of frozen corn)
Instructions
Instructions to make Crockpot Corn Chowder:
Plug in large crockpot and put on high setting to start.
In frying pan, cook bacon first,drain and chop up small…then cook chopped up onions and butter together. Add these three to crockpot first. (If you are using onion bits and real bacon bits skip the fry pan method and just put those in crockpot)
Then, add 2 cans evaporated milk, 2 cans cream corn and 1 can of regular corn (or frozen corn)
Peel potatoes and cut up into small pieces and add to crockpot. Do not cut too small as they may turn too soft by the end of cooking. Add in 1/2 cup of regular milk as needed. Salt an pepper to taste, I usually add 1 tsp each and then add more if needed later.
Cook on High for about an hour and then turn to low for the rest of the day. Usually the potatoes are finished by 4 hours. Stir as needed. Enjoy …makes about enough for 5 people or more. :)
